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
470648153 9111 6449 6445 627439
2563404655 4062 53
2563404655 4062 53
23880 247096820 270
All about undefined
Interested in learning more?
2563404655 4062 53
23880 247096820 270
See more
1265660224 7961675
811816 77740603179 259813127
See more
21 21 3174672574
46380679419 9321189390 9847090
See more